I no longer have any problems as I returned the amp and bought a Vox AC15C1 tube amp with no whistles and bells and I am happy.

I thought the HSH had stopped the fizz, but I was wrong, On the clean channels of 89 through 95 it was really bad, but it did not happen on all channels.

I really liked the Fender Amp but I just decided that I did not need a moddling amp as
I own about 11 stomp pedals and the Mark IV kind of made them useless, and I did not
really care for the sounds of most of the presets, although I know I could have changed and saved them. Both my HSH and my SSS American Standard make really bad fizz
on any outlet I tried it with and one of em was a dedicated 20 amp circuit for a computer
that would provide a really good place to get power from on a well balanced panel and all of my Lighting and power is on seperate circuits anyway.

I wish the Mustang Series well, and I envy the people who got ones that did not have
the fizz problem. I really like my Fender Guitars so I thought a Fender Amp would be the best thing for them.
